The post holder will support the Head of Estates and Development by leading the Pre-Construction and Compliance function within the Capital Development Team. They will manage internal and external design resources, including Design Managers, a Healthcare Planner, BIM specialists, Clerks of Works, and appointed consultants, ensuring the delivery of high-quality, cost-effective, and fully compliant design solutions across the Trust’s capital programme.
This role requires advanced specialist knowledge of healthcare design standards, construction legislation, and NHS-specific requirements, including Health Building Notes (HBNs), Health Technical Memoranda (HTMs), NHS England Estates Guidance, Building Regulations, and Health and Safety Executive (HSE) compliance. The post holder will oversee the development of project briefs, manage pre-application and planning submissions, lead on design governance, and ensure successful transition from design to delivery. They will also chair multi-disciplinary design meetings, manage the design element of capital budgets, and maintain effective relationships with stakeholders across the Trust and external partners to ensure safe, efficient, and patient-focused project outcomes.
Assist the Head of Estates and Development in development of the estates strategy in line with the clinical strategy and the 10 year plan in order to define the design and development priorities and inform the capital programme.

We are a busy, friendly, rural NHS Trust providing high-quality care and compassion to more than a quarter of a million people across west Suffolk. We care for, treat and support people in hospital, at home and in various community settings.
The West Suffolk Hospital in Bury St Edmunds provides acute and secondary care services (emergency department, maternity and neonatal services, day surgery unit, eye treatment centre, Macmillan unit and children's ward). It has 500+ beds and is a partner teaching hospital of the University of Cambridge.
Adult and paediatric community services, provided in collaboration with West Suffolk Alliance partners, include a range of nursing, therapy, specialist, and ongoing temporary care and rehabilitation, some at our Newmarket Community Hospital.
